The Metadata Editor stores information entered into the Genre field for later use. When you click the
arrow to display the drop-down list, all genres associated with the files in your collection appear in the
list. To remove a genre from the list, you must change or remove the genre from every file associated
with that genre.
Resetting Video Metadata
Resetting the metadata discards all custom attributes or artwork assigned to the selected file(s). If the
file originally contained no metadata except for the file name, then all information is removed except for
the file name.
To set the metadata back to its original state in the DivX Connected Server:
1. Click the 'Video Settings' tab
2. Click the folder that contains the file you want to edit
3. Right-click the file and select 'Reset Metadata'
Note: Your changes do not affect the file's metadata. The server stores your new metadata in a
database and uses it instead of, or in addition to, the file's metadata.
